Carmen's world changes when she spots a mysterious surfer carving through ocean waves with effortless grace. The image ignites a spark of curiosity and excitement within her—she wants to experience that sense of freedom and adventure too. This is the story of how one simple observation can lead to life-changing experiences and personal growth.
Like many of us when trying something new, Carmen faces immediate challenges. After a few frustrating wipeouts and moments of self-doubt, she finds herself wishing she was back on the familiar basketball court where she feels confident and in control. This relatable struggle mirrors the real-life experiences of children everywhere who step outside their comfort zones.
What makes this story so compelling is the mysterious surfer's presence—an encouraging figure who understands Carmen's journey. Through gentle guidance and support, Carmen learns that setbacks are just part of the learning process. The story beautifully illustrates how perseverance and the right kind of encouragement can help us overcome our fears and discover new passions.
Young readers will see themselves in Carmen's journey as she navigates the excitement and challenges of trying something completely new. The story offers valuable lessons about resilience, the importance of stepping outside your comfort zone, and how sometimes the biggest rewards come from the activities that scare us most. Carmen's experience reminds us that growth happens when we embrace challenges rather than avoid them.
